Handover: Quillbridge broker upgrade

Welcome aboard. We're moving the Lanternmill message broker from 4.2 to 5.1 on the Farrowgate cluster. Drain consumers first, snapshot the mirrored queues, then upgrade nodes one at a time — never two. Tam left runbooks in the ops wiki under "Lanternmill v5". If the metadata store refuses to unseal after the final restart, you'll need the recovery passphrase, which is:

vault phrase of faweg-kahif = fraath-zorox-praius

Spot volatility on the krell has widened materially since the Teslenburg rate announcement, and our unhedged position would expose roughly a fifth of Corvette Line margins. Treasury will stagger execution over three weeks to reduce timing risk. Please review the attached sensitivity tables before Thursday's sign-off. One strategic consideration informs this and follows below.

— Marit Oleander, Group Treasury

confidential, kahog-bawif: The northern region missed its Pramir quota by 20.0 percent last quarter. Casaxek Freight plans to lower the Fraion list price by 41.5 percent in December. The finance team signed off on a budget of $236.4 million for Project Druius. The renewal with Fenysix Partners closes at $91.3 million a year, 2.1 percent below the last contract.

**Q: What if the CSV Import Wizard loses its saved mappings?**

Good news: Sproutline backs up all column-mapping profiles nightly. If the wizard comes up blank after a release, don't panic — just restore from the mapping archive before cutting the build. The restore tool will prompt you once, and you'll need the recovery passphrase listed below.

strongbox words: druvan-lamys-eliius-jorax-istox-soreth-ulays-gilix-ralix-oliiel-norwyn-casvan-praius

Subject: Memtrace cut-over complete

Team,

Cut-over to Memtrace v2 for GPU memory profiling finished last night. Old v1 agents are disabled; any tickets referencing v1 dashboards should be closed as resolved-by-migration. Sampling overhead is now under 2% and allocation traces include kernel names. Known gap: profiles older than 30 days were not migrated. Point customers at the v2 docs for setup questions. For reference when troubleshooting, the agent now runs with the following configuration.

settings of bagaf-bawip:
[aldax]
port = 5000
region = south-4
host = aldax.brasklabs.corp
team = brivan
timeout_ms = 2000
retries = 2